Origins of the Schroth Method

The field of Schroth therapy offers a non-invasive yet forward moving approach to managing the progression of scoliosis. Katharina Schroth, a German native and scoliosis patient herself, began the work of scoliosis correction on herself as well as research on scoliosis treatment that continues through today.

Schroth Method for Managing Scoliosis

The basis of the Schroth Method consists of conservative exercises designed to elongate the trunk and develop the muscles of the rib cage. These muscles can deteriorate due to non-use by the individual suffering from scoliosis. Therefore, when they are strengthened the upper trunk is more supported and elongated which leads to a correction of spinal abnormalities.

These exercises are based on a three dimensional (3-D) approach to visualize the extent and uniqueness of the patient’s curvature. An x-ray of the spine, while informative, is only a 1-dimensional view of the extent of the spinal curve. The practitioner being able to visualize the spine’s curves from a 3-D approach allows them to understand the vertebral rotations that occur with scoliosis. The spine exists in three planes; sagittal plane (front to back), frontal plane (side to side), and transverse plane (rotations).

Schroth Breathing

There are two phases of the Schroth Method approach; positioning and activation. Phase one, positioning the body, is where the practitioner shows the patient how to position the body and align the posture beginning from the feet and working up to the head. Some equipment may be used such as a pull-up bar to lengthen the spine, or straps and props to help properly position the torso.

The second phase, activation, will activate the previously acquired corrections from phase one. In phase two the muscles will be worked and trained to produce endurance so they are better able to support the spine and ribs for long-term results.
